Im getting ready to rebuild the 302 out of my 94 GT, and I was just wondering if someone could give me a ball park figure of what I can expect to pay to have my block bored .040 over, the flats decked, all eight connecting rods shock peened, and my crank re-ground. Im on a tight budget, so i just want to know what kind of money i have to throw around for some other parts. Thanks

It will cost $300 for the block service and thats includes the crank ground if needs it (rare on a ford but let the meachenest tell you it's fine )
I have yet to get a ford block decked the also rarely warp

Never got a shot peened job but it cant be 100 bux

I would strongly sugest ARP main studs and rod bolts BEFOR THE MECHEAN JOB . they hafto be installed for the mecheanest to measure the block correctly
